Quote (MotherOfTwo @ Wed, 27 May 2009, 14:41)
What's HRD?
Nice picture, but the green looks kinda unrealistic...


HDR = High Dynamic Range.
You select 3 or more photos and combine them. An overexposed, a normal exposed and an underexposed. Then you see more details like the human eye can. The difference between underexposed part of a photo and the overexposed part of a photo, and of cause the normal. ;)
